2. What is Inderal? (Inderal kya hai)

Inderal belongs to the beta blocker class of medicines and contains propranolol, which works by blocking both beta-1 and beta-2 receptors found in the heart and blood vessels throughout the body. By blocking beta-1 receptors, it slows the heart rate and reduces the force of each heartbeat, which lowers blood pressure and eases the workload on the heart. Because it also blocks beta-2 receptors elsewhere in the body, its effects reach beyond the heart alone, which is why it is described as a non-selective beta blocker. Doctors commonly prescribe Inderal for adults being treated for conditions related to the heart and circulation, as well as for certain other conditions where controlling heart rate or blood pressure is helpful.

Within the wider beta blocker family, non-selective options like Inderal differ from more heart-selective beta blockers because they act more broadly across the body's receptors. This broader action can make Inderal suitable for a wider range of uses, though it also means your doctor will consider your overall health profile before prescribing it. 3. Uses (Fayde / Kis kaam aati hai)

  • Treatment of mild to moderate hypertension (high blood pressure)
  • Management of angina pectoris (chest pain)
  • Prevention of migraine headaches
  • Management of essential tremor and certain anxiety-related physical symptoms

5. When NOT to Take (Kab nahi leni chahiye)

  • If you are allergic to propranolol or any of its ingredients
  • Asthma, severe COPD, or a history of bronchospasm
  • Severe bradycardia (very slow heart rate), sick sinus syndrome, or high-degree AV block without a pacemaker
  • Uncontrolled heart failure or cardiogenic shock
  • Severe hypotension (low blood pressure)

10. Warnings (Ihtiyat)

  • Do not stop Inderal abruptly. Sudden withdrawal can cause rebound high blood pressure, worsening angina, or a dangerous irregular heartbeat. Always taper the dose gradually under medical supervision.
  • Because Inderal is a non-selective beta blocker, it carries a notably higher risk of triggering bronchospasm and severe breathing difficulty than heart-selective beta blockers. It is generally avoided in people with asthma, COPD, or a history of bronchospasm. Discuss safer alternatives with your doctor if you have a respiratory condition.
  • Inderal may mask the early warning signs of low blood sugar (hypoglycaemia), such as a fast heartbeat. People with diabetes should monitor blood glucose carefully and discuss this risk with their doctor.

12. Side Effects (Nuksanat)

  • Fatigue and tiredness, cold hands and feet, bradycardia (slow heart rate), sleep disturbances and vivid dreams
  • Severe bradycardia or heart block, severe bronchospasm or difficulty breathing, signs of worsening heart failure, masked hypoglycaemia symptoms in people with diabetes

13. Drug Interactions (Dawaon ke sath reaction)

  • Calcium channel blockers (verapamil, diltiazem): additive bradycardia and blood-pressure-lowering effect — combination generally avoided
  • Digoxin: may increase the risk of bradycardia
  • NSAIDs: may reduce the antihypertensive effect of Inderal
  • Antidiabetic medicines (insulin, oral agents): Inderal can mask the symptoms of hypoglycaemia
  • Other beta blockers: do not combine without specific medical advice

14. When to See Doctor (Kab doctor ke paas jayein)

  • Heart rate feels unusually slow, or you feel faint or dizzy
  • Sudden difficulty breathing, wheezing, or chest tightness — this is an emergency, especially in people with asthma or COPD
  • Signs of very low blood pressure: severe dizziness, cold clammy skin, or fainting
  • Chest pain that is new, worsening, or different from usual
  • Any unusual or severe adverse effect — never adjust the dose yourself

17. FAQs (Aksar poochay jane walay sawalat)

Q: Inderal Tablet kis kaam aati hai?

A: Inderal Tablet (Propranolol 10mg) is a prescription-only non-selective beta blocker used to treat mild to moderate high blood pressure, angina (chest pain), migraine prevention, and essential tremor. Your doctor will decide which condition it is being prescribed for in your case.

Q: Inderal Tablet kaise leni chahiye?

A: Take Inderal Tablet exactly as prescribed by your doctor, at the same time each day. Do not stop taking it suddenly — sudden discontinuation can be dangerous and must always be tapered under medical supervision.

Q: Pakistan mein Inderal ki price kitni hai?

A: Inderal Tablet (10mg) is available in Pakistan for approximately Rs. 80 to Rs. 110 per pack of 50 tablets (2 strips of 25). Prices may vary by pharmacy and city.

Q: Kya Inderal suddenly band kar sakte hain?

A: No. Inderal must never be stopped abruptly. Sudden discontinuation can cause rebound high blood pressure, worsening angina (chest pain), or a dangerous irregular heartbeat. Always taper the dose gradually under a doctor's supervision.

Q: Kya asthma ke mareed Inderal le sakte hain?

A: Generally no. Inderal is a non-selective beta blocker, which means it is more likely than heart-selective beta blockers to trigger bronchospasm and severe breathing difficulty in people with asthma or COPD. Most doctors avoid prescribing it in these patients and choose an alternative instead.
